Transaction ea603429037ae4be952068ac9cc923685029c58baa0bb63c80e48f7f87ed3624
1 Input
1 Output
-
ea603429037ae4be952068ac9cc923685029c58baa0bb63c80e48f7f87ed3624:0
- value
- 1135935
- script pubkey
- OP_0 OP_PUSHBYTES_20 bda7ab74cfc78f63856eb048bc0b9fa7b50e4353
- address
- bc1qhkn6kax0c78k8ptwkpytczul576sus6nraseju